服务器解析域名是什么?
服务器解析域名是指将域名转换为相应的IP地址的过程,当用户通过浏览器输入网址时,服务器会接收到域名请求,并通过解析域名的方式找到对应的IP地址,以便用户能够访问目标网站或应用,这一过程通常由DNS(域名系统)服务器完成。
服务器解析域名的全面解析
随着互联网技术的飞速发展,域名作为互联网上的重要标识,已经成为我们日常生活中不可或缺的一部分,当我们通过浏览器访问一个网站时,服务器解析域名的过程起到了至关重要的作用,本文将详细解析服务器解析域名的概念、原理、过程及其重要性。
服务器解析域名的概念
服务器解析域名是指将域名转换为IP地址的过程,在互联网上,计算机之间的通信是通过IP地址进行的,而域名则是人们更容易记忆和使用的网址,服务器解析域名的工作就是建立域名与IP地址之间的对应关系,以实现用户在浏览器中输入域名时,能够顺利访问到对应的网站服务器。
服务器解析域名的原理
服务器解析域名的原理主要依赖于DNS(域名系统)系统,DNS是一个分布式的数据库系统,其中包含了域名与IP地址的映射关系,当用户在浏览器中输入一个域名后,浏览器会向DNS服务器发起域名查询请求,DNS服务器在接收到请求后,会查询其内部的DNS数据库,找到与域名对应的IP地址,并将IP地址返回给浏览器,浏览器在得到IP地址后,就会向该IP地址发起HTTP请求,从而访问到对应的网站服务器。
服务器解析域名的过程
服务器解析域名的过程大致可以分为以下几个步骤:
- 用户在浏览器中输入要访问的域名。
- 浏览器向本地的DNS服务器(或ISP的DNS服务器)发送域名查询请求。
- DNS服务器开始查询:首先查找本地缓存记录;若未找到,则向根域名服务器发起请求;根域名服务器回应顶级域名服务器的IP地址;DNS服务器再向顶级域名服务器请求获取权威域名服务器的IP地址。
- DNS服务器最终向权威域名服务器发起查询请求,获取域名与IP地址的映射关系。
- DNS服务器将解析得到的IP地址返回给浏览器。
- 浏览器得到IP地址后,向该IP地址发起HTTP请求,访问对应的网站服务器。
服务器解析域名的重要性
服务器解析域名在互联网通信中起着至关重要的作用,它实现了域名与IP地址之间的转换,使用户可以通过易于记忆的域名来访问网站,服务器解析域名的过程保证了互联网通信的可靠性,通过DNS系统的分布式结构,即使某个DNS服务器出现故障,其他DNS服务器也可以继续提供解析服务,服务器解析域名还为用户提供了更好的体验,通过CDN(内容分发网络)等技术,可以实现就近访问,提高访问速度。
本文详细介绍了服务器解析域名的概念、原理、具体过程和其重要性,通过了解服务器解析域名的相关知识,我们可以更好地理解互联网通信的原理以及域名在其中的重要作用,在实际应用中,我们需要确保DNS服务器的正常运行以及网络环境的稳定,以保证用户能够顺利地访问到互联网上的各种资源。
